Don Calls for Collaboration to Advance Education Globally

Professor Florence Adeoti Yusuf, Provost of the College of Education at Osun State University, emphasizes the need for collaborative efforts to address global educational challenges at the 2024 International Conference on Education.

Prof Yusuf who is also the Provost of the College of Education, Uniosun in her welcome address at this year 2024 International Conference on Education, hosted by the College of Education, Osun State University,under scored the need in bringing together stakeholders from diverse backgrounds aimed to facilitate meaningful dialogue, exchange of ideas, and forge partnerships that will pave the way for a more sustainable and equitable future for education both in Nigeria and globally.

The Professor of Guidance and Counselling who spoke on the theme for the conference titled “Our World is Our Effort: Achieving Sustainable Educational Development through Partnerships.” highlighted the urgent need for collaborative efforts to address the challenges facing education systems in Nigeria.

The conference which brought together educators, stakeholders, and participants from various parts of Nigeria provided a platform for educators and stakeholders to share knowledge, ideas, and best practices.

She further emphasised the need in look forward to future collaborations and initiatives that will shape the future of education in Nigeria and beyond.

In his remarks at the occasion the Vice-Chancellor of the Osun State University, Professor Clement Odunayo Adebooye who is the Chief Host described the theme of the conference as very apt, adding that universities can collaborate with one another to enhance teaching and research outputs and collaborate with industries to produce skilled graduates.

Adebooye was represented by Professor Adetunji Lawrence Kehinde Deputy Vice-Chancellor ( ARIP).

However, the lead paper presenter, Dr. Elyse M. Connors of Western Michigan University, focused on inclusive and sustainable education for blind and visually impaired students.

Also the keynote speaker, Professor Olanrewaju Ademola Olaniyan, Vice-Chancellor of Emmanuel Alayande University, Oyo, delivered an excellent presentation on the theme.
In his presentation, he emphasized the need for stakeholders to partner with universities to revitalize Nigeria’s educational system.

The second keynote address was delivered by Ms. Nor Nazeranah Haji Omar Din from Nilai University, Malaysia of which her presentation focused on inclusive education, sustainable development goals, and the importance of partnerships in achieving quality education in Nigeria.

Consequently,the International Conference on Education 2024 was a huge success that emphasized the significance of partnerships in achieving sustainable educational development

The Chairman of the Occasion was Osun State Commissioner for Education, Hon. Adedipo Sunday Eluwole, the Mother of the Day, Her Excellency, the First Lady of Osun State, Chief (Mrs.) Titilola Adeleke, was represented by the wife of the Chief of Staff, Dr. (Mrs.) Balikis Akinleye who laid emphasis on her commitment and dedication to supporting the growth and development of education in the state.

Highlight of the conference was the distinguished award of recognition presented to Senator Dr. Kamorudeen Olalere Oyewumi for his significant contributions to societal growth and his commitment to further support. He was honored with the distinguished award for Adult Education and Community Development. He promised to assist the College of Education, Osun State University, in sustaining adult education and infrastructural development.
